Peugeot 107 facelift (2012) unveiled

Thu, 05 Jan 2012

The Peugeot 107 gets a facelift for 2012

Peugeot has revealed a facelift for the 107, with new exterior styling, increased specification and reduced Co2. 

The Peugeot 107 is a fun little city car, as we discovered when we reviewed the Peugeot 107 in 2010,  but it’s now getting towards the end of its life, with an all new car due in 2013. But to keep things fresh Peugeot has revealed a facelift for the 107 for 2012 to keep it selling through to the end of its life. That means a new nose, better interior and improved emissions and economy.

The new nose on the 2012 107 gets a deeper front panel with integrated fogs as part of a revised bumper, and there’s a set of ‘must have’ LED running lights.

Peugeot has given the 107 three levels of trim – Access, Active and Allure – in line with the rest of the Peugeot range, with stuff like Bluetooth and USB connections finally making their way in to Peugeot’s baby. AirCon now comes as standard on all but the 107 Access, and the 107 Allure gets alloys, rev counter and the aforementioned connections as standard.

As well as the extra equipment and exterior restyle, the 2012 107 gets an upgraded interior and Peugeot are doing all they can to make sure the 107 continues to ship out to customer right to the end of its life with some comprehensive ’Just add fuel’ deals, which let you drive away in a new 107 with three years insurance, warranty, service and roadside assist all for a fixed monthly price.

The new 2012 Peugeot 107 facelift arrives in February – starting at £7,995 – and it looks like Peugeot has done enough to keep it relevant for the last year of its life.
